## Further Reading

Telemetry payloads from Glimmerprobe agents are compressed with the Brindle codec before shipping. Don't tune compression levels without reading the benchmarks first — CPU cost climbs fast past level 6. Schema evolution rules matter too; incompatible changes break the decompressor fleet. Start with the design notes and benchmark tables on the internal page here.

runbook for tagug-hafog: https://jira.lumiclabs.internal/projects/pages/pages/9773c0d8

Notice to visiting contractors: Larkspool Ventures is migrating to the new Wardgate badge system over the coming fortnight. Legacy fobs will stop working floor by floor, starting with the workshop levels. Until your replacement credential is issued, all contractor access must be logged at the Harrow Lane desk before entry. During the transition, the service entrance accepts the interim code below.

door code, bafog-kawip: bdg-HQ-8

Flagpole rollout framework: flags evaluate server-side only. Client bundles receive boolean results, never rule definitions. Kill-switch path bypasses cache; latency budget 50ms. Audit log writes before flag flip commits. Rollback requires two-person approval via the Vantry console. No PII in targeting rules, enforced by schema lint. Verify against the token below.

build token for tajeg-bajep: htk14_409ba9df6b8acb

Subject: DR drill review — Sketchloom undo/redo stack

For the code reviewer: yesterday's drill simulated corruption of the Sketchloom diagram editor's undo journal. Replay from the redo checkpoint restored 98% of operations; the remaining gap traces to unbatched group-move commands, which I've flagged in the diff. Please scrutinize the journal compaction logic carefully before approving. To restore the encrypted drill snapshot, enter the recovery passphrase given below.

vault phrase of fahip-bagag = drudor-ulays-zoreth-fenir-rusiel-jorir-ulair-joreth-ulavan-ralael